One advice i can give you is....READ YOUR READINGS!!! lols....alot of time there will be classes where you are expected to read chapters and stuff outta class and you better do them....or at least most of them cause if you dont...your gonna get lost. Unless you're smart and a fast learner...then dont worry.

And another advice.....RELAX AND HAVE FUN! Not the kind of fun that leaves you skipping out on every class because you have a hangover.....but im just saying.....you gotta go out there too. Dont ever stay cooped up in your dorm/apartment all semester/year long. That's no fun and you wont get to experience the "real" college life if you dont go out.

Lastly....good luck to you on your first year! It'll be great!

School gives you the oppurtunity to meet and network with different types of people.


college - you have the world in front of you. People from all over are going to be there. lol
so, it would only get much much more interesting than your previous schooling experiences. Socializing and networking is a great way to start and it does have future benefits.

academically speaking, make you sure you know how to learn and teach yourself. the prof are there to help guide you; believe me they care alot about you; so showing effort to them is a sign(i.e. just asking them questions in their office hour.).
Plus, you might need a reccomendation letter from them later on.

As fun as it sounds, u have to keep up with ur studies and grades and GPA. that is soooo important. u have to maintain at least the minimum GPA for w/e financial aids u have such as grants and scholarships or watever, unless u dont have to pay anything. i received 5 scholarships and 4 got taken away because i couldn't maintain my grades. im workin my butt off to get it back or at least something else. im gonna do loans too.
